Abidjan vs Gor’Kij Climate & Distance Between

Russia flag
  • The distance between Abidjan, Ivory Coast and Gor’Kij, Russia is approximately 7,046 km or 4,378 mi.
  • To reach Abidjan in this distance one would set out from Gor’Kij bearing 235.6°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Abidjan bearing 207.4° or SSW .
  • Abidjan has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w) whereas Gor’Kij has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• Abidjan is in or near the tropical moist forest biome whereas Gor’Kij is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 22.6 °C (40.6°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 26.6 °C (47.9°F) less in Abidjan. The continentality subtype is truly hyperoceanic as opposed to truly continental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 1229.1 mm (48.4 in) more which is equivalent to 1229.1 l/m² (30.17 US gal/ft²) or 12,291,000 l/ha (1,313,989 US gal/ac) more. About 3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 40.6° higher in Abidjan than in Gor’Kij.
